Cicero, IN and Southport, IN have a very similar cost of living, with only a 1.5% difference in their overall index. Cicero scores 82 while Southport scores 81 on the cost of living index, where 100 represents the national average. The day-to-day expenses for residents in both cities are comparable, though differences emerge when looking at specific categories.

On the housing front, median rent in Cicero is $946/month compared to $1,081/month in Southport — a 13% difference. Interestingly, home values tell a different story: while Cicero has cheaper rent, Southport actually has lower median home values ($186,500 vs $251,000).

Median household income in Cicero is $75,278 compared to $69,148 in Southport (+8.9%). While Cicero is more expensive, its higher salaries more than compensate — residents there may actually end up with more disposable income. Looking at affordability, residents of Cicero spend roughly 15.1% of their income on rent, less than the 18.8% in Southport.
